fundamental objects

[ˌfʌn.də.ˈmen.təl ˈɑb.dʒɛkts]
nounpl: fundamental objects
objetos fundamentais
1. Basic, essential, or primary items or entities that form the foundation or core of a system, concept, or field of study
In mathematics, numbers and sets are considered fundamental objects of study.
Em matemática, números e conjuntos são considerados objetos fundamentais de estudo.
2. Essential physical or abstract items required for a specific purpose or function
The fundamental objects of a successful education include textbooks, teachers, and motivated students.
Os objetos fundamentais de uma educação bem-sucedida incluem livros, professores e alunos motivados.
3. Core building blocks or primitive elements in a theoretical or practical framework
In physics, particles and fields are the fundamental objects of modern physics.
Na física, partículas e campos são os objetos fundamentais da física moderna.
The term 'fundamental objects' is primarily used in academic, scientific, and philosophical contexts in both Brazilian Portuguese and English-speaking countries. It reflects a formal register and is common in educational materials, research papers, and technical documentation. The concept emphasizes the importance of understanding core elements before advancing to more complex topics.
